St. Augustine, Ponte Vedra and The Beaches collectively make up Florida’s Historic Coast, a stretch of beautiful coastline and national parks and home to the oldest continuously inhabited city founded by Europeans in the U.S. It’s in and around this city – the Old City of St. Augustine – where young and old can find history come to life and pursue a full slate of other interests, from outdoor adventure to the arts.
